Reports in Spain are claiming that Real Madrid are in “advanced negotiations” to sign Eden Hazard, according to TalkSPORT.
Los Blancos are reportedly close to agreeing on a deal with the midfielder, with the move set to be completed in the Summer transfer window.
Reports claim that Real Madrid manager Zinedine Zidane has told club president Florentino Perez to do everything in his power to bring the Belgian international to the Bernabeu.
Since signing in 2012, Hazard has become one of Chelsea’s top players. The Belgian, who has eight goals and seven assists this season, could be close to the exit door, with a starring role at Madrid on the horizon.
